ABSTRACT

Medullary carcinoma of the thyroid is an infrequent type of thyroid tumor. To retrospectively study all cases of MCT diagnosed at a regional hospital. The charts and pathological studies of eight patients with MCT among 75 with thyroidal cancer were reviewed. Solitary nodules were the presenting gign in seven patients and cachexia in one. Five patients were subjected to total thyroidectomy, five to cervical lymph node dissection and 4 to complementary radiotherapy. Pathological diagnoses was made with the surgical piece in 7 patients and the aspiration cytology in 1. Five of the 8 patients are alive after 50 months of follow up as a mean, 1 patient with bone metastasis. The small sample size precludes conclusions on the prognosis and treatment of the disease
